Display and Build Quality
The Pink iPhone 16 Pro Max boasts a 6.7-inch Super Retina XDR display, providing vibrant colors and deep blacks. Its ceramic shield front enhances durability. Conversely, the Samsung Galaxy S23 Ultra offers a slightly larger 6.8-inch AMOLED display with similar high resolution, while the Google Pixel 8 Pro features a 6.7-inch OLED screen. All three models emphasize premium build quality, but the iPhone’s ceramic shield provides a slight edge in durability.
Performance and Hardware
The Pink iPhone 16 Pro Max is powered by Apple’s A17 Pro chip, ensuring fast processing and smooth multitasking. It also includes up to 1TB of storage, catering to power users. The Samsung Galaxy S23 Ultra uses the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 processor, offering comparable performance, while the Google Pixel 8 Pro features Google’s Tensor G2 chip, optimized for AI and machine learning tasks. All three devices deliver high performance, but the iPhone’s ecosystem integration offers additional advantages for trade-in value.
Camera Capabilities
The Pink iPhone 16 Pro Max features a triple-lens camera system with a 48MP main sensor, LiDAR scanner, and advanced computational photography capabilities. It excels in low-light conditions and offers ProRes video recording. The Samsung Galaxy S23 Ultra has a 200MP main sensor, while the Google Pixel 8 Pro emphasizes computational photography with AI enhancements. While each offers excellent camera technology, the iPhone’s consistent performance and ecosystem integration make it a preferred choice for many users.
Trade-In Value and Market Considerations
Trade-in values are influenced by device condition, market demand, and brand reputation. The Pink iPhone 16 Pro Max tends to retain higher trade-in values due to Apple’s strong brand loyalty and ecosystem. Competitors like Samsung and Google also offer competitive trade-in programs, but Apple’s devices generally command a premium. Consumers should consider the overall value, including potential discounts and incentives when trading in their old devices.
